tag#4 FAILED Result: hostbyte=DID_OK driverbyte=DRIVER_SENSE tag#4 Sense Key : Illegal Request [current] res 40/00:b4:98:02:00/00:00:00:00:00/40 Emask 0x10 (ATA bus error) solution

You might assume you have a bad drive or the SATA interface/cable is bad, or the power supply is bad/weak to the drive.  These are all possible issues, but definitely check your SATA cable for "twisting".  It is a big issue because until the error stops or times out, your system will not boot (in my case this was the case even though the drive with the issue was not part of the OS or booting process at all).

If you run an open rig that you move around often that has SATA drives literally hanging off it or have messed around in your case too much, check to see if your SATA cables are nice and straight or are they twisted around?

I noticed that the drive that throws the error below was twisted at least 3-5 times around.  Once I untwisted it, the error went away and the drive worked fine.

 

Another indicator is the smart variable "Command Timeout":

You can see the drive without the error has a "0" value.

188 Command_Timeout         0x0032   100   100   ---    Old_age   Always       -       0

The drive with the issue has a value of 22:

188 Command_Timeout         0x0032   100   100   ---    Old_age   Always       -       22
